Installing PAC TR-7 with Alpine Power Pack with Alpine IXA-W404 [Problem]


Recommended Posts

I'm not sure if this is in the right section or not, but if its not I'm sorry...

Okay so I have an Alpine IXA-W404 Head Unit that I got off of craigslist and installed awhile ago. Not realizing I needed to attach 2 wires to the foot brake and hand brake leads to get full functionality of the menu and options I installed it anyway. After recently doing some research I bought a PAC TR-7 to bypass the Alpine video procedure so I dont need to wire to my foot brake and hand brake leads. Well I also have an alpine power pack that I wanted to install at the same time so I dont have to take apart my dash multiple times. I tried to install it already but i'm having problems getting the PAC TR-7 to work, but the power pack is working properly. I think the problem might be that the power pack doesnt have a yellow/black wire (for the foot brake lead), but it does have a yellow/blue wire (for the hand brake lead). Since it doesnt have a yellow/black wire im not sure what to connect to the PAC. Where the yellow/black wire is supposed to be, there is an orange wire so I tried wiring that to the pack but it didnt work. Here is how I have it wired:

Headunit-->TR7's green wire tapped into alpine blue wire on power pack, TR7's red tapped into alpine red on power pack, TR7's black wire tapped into alpine black on power pack, the TR7's blue wire to alpine power pack orange, and the TR7's white to the alpine power pack yellow/blue.-->And then the Alpine to Mazda wiring harness is going from the back of the power pack into my car.

Like I said the power pack is working great, it's just the PAC that I cant get to work. I bought it new so it's already programmed and the programming switched is turned to the off position.

Are you talking about the KTP-445 power pack? I had this same EXACT setup on my explorer. The TR7 should not wire into the power pack at all. Just the head unit. Wire up the TR7 to the head unit per the instructions without even having the power pack installed then when all wires are soldered/crimped, pull out the black plug and run the power pack in-line. I don't think I used an orange wire from the TR7 or the head unit. I DO remember there is a six pin molex connector on the back of the IXA-W404 that has I believe 2 wires coming out of it and I wired mine to that. IIRC the wire I used was the one marked REM. IN and I want to say it was white with a brown stripe or brown with a white stripe. Sorry, I hope I'm not confusing you more lol. It's been a while since I hooked it up and it's installed right now. I know this for sure, Black from the TR7 goes to Black on the vehicle adapter harness, Red on the TR7 goes to either Red or Yellow on the vehicle adapter harness (The way I understand is it doesn't matter which)
